Główna » jak » Jak ustawić domyślną dystrybucję Linuksa na Windows 10

    Jak ustawić domyślną dystrybucję Linuksa na Windows 10

    Windows 10 pozwala teraz zainstalować wiele środowisk Linux, zaczynając od Fall Creators Update. Jeśli masz wiele środowisk Linux, możesz ustawić domyślne i przełączać się między nimi.

    Możesz uruchomić wiele środowisk Linux jednocześnie, ale twoje domyślne środowisko jest używane, gdy uruchamiasz polecenie typu wsl.exe lub bash.exe aby uruchomić powłokę lub gdy używasz wsl [command] lub bash -c [polecenie] aby uruchomić polecenie z innego miejsca w systemie Windows.

    Jak ustawić domyślną dystrybucję Linuksa

    The wslconfig.exe Polecenie pozwala zarządzać dystrybucjami Linuksa uruchomionymi przez Podsystem Windows dla Linux lub WSL.

    Aby go uruchomić, musisz otworzyć okno Command Prompt lub PowerShell. Aby otworzyć okno wiersza polecenia, otwórz menu Start, wpisz "cmd", a następnie kliknij skrót "Wiersz polecenia". Aby otworzyć okno PowerShell, kliknij prawym przyciskiem myszy przycisk Start (lub naciśnij Windows + X), a następnie wybierz polecenie "Windows PowerShell".

    Aby wyświetlić zainstalowane dystrybucje systemu Linux, wpisz następujące polecenie i naciśnij Enter:

    wslconfig / l

    Dystrybucja Linuksa kończąca się na "(Domyślnie)" jest domyślną dystrybucją Linuksa.

    Jeśli nie widzisz zainstalowanej dystrybucji Linuksa na tej liście, musisz ją najpierw uruchomić. Zaczekaj, aż proces "Instalacja, to może potrwać kilka minut ...". Kiedy to się skończy, dystrybucja Linuksa pojawi się na tej liście.

    Aby ustawić domyślną dystrybucję Linuksa, uruchom następujące polecenie, gdzie Imię to nazwa dystrybucji Linuksa:

    wslconfig / setdefault Imię

    Na przykład, aby ustawić Ubuntu jako domyślną dystrybucję Linuksa, uruchom następujące polecenie:

    wslconfig / setdefault Ubuntu

    Teraz, gdy uruchomisz albo wsl lub grzmotnąć komend, otworzy się wybrana dystrybucja systemu Linux.

    Twoja domyślna dystrybucja Linuksa jest również używana, gdy uruchamiasz poszczególne komendy  Polecenie wsl lub polecenie bash -c.

    Jak uruchomić wiele dystrybucji systemu Linux

    Możesz uruchomić środowisko Linux, nawet jeśli nie jest ono domyślne. Na przykład możesz uruchomić skróty do Ubuntu, OpenSUSE Leap i SUSE Linux Enterprise Server z menu Start, a będziesz mieć wszystkie trzy osobne środowiska działające w tym samym czasie.

    Aby uruchomić dystrybucję Linuksa z poziomu wiersza poleceń lub skrótu, wystarczy użyć jego polecenia. Potrzebne polecenie jest wyświetlane na stronie dystrybucji systemu Linux w sklepie Microsoft. Oto polecenia potrzebne do uruchomienia trzech początkowych trzech dystrybucji systemu Linux:

    • Ubuntu: ubuntu
    • openSUSE Leap 42: opensuse-42
    • SUSE Linux Enterprise Server 12: sles-12

    Na przykład, nawet jeśli Ubuntu jest twoim domyślnym środowiskiem, nadal możesz uruchomić openSUSE z dowolnego miejsca, uruchamiając opensuse-42 dowództwo.

    Te polecenia działają również z tym samym -do przełącznik, którego możesz użyć z bash.exe dowództwo. Po prostu użyj poniższej struktury poleceń, gdzie "distro-command" to ta sama komenda, której używasz do uruchomienia dystrybucji Linuksa, a "command" to polecenie Linux, które chcesz uruchomić.

    polecenie dist-command -c

    Innymi słowy, nawet jeśli openSUSE Leap jest domyślną dystrybucją Linuksa, możesz nadal uruchamiać polecenie na Ubuntu ze środowiska wiersza poleceń lub skryptu po prostu uruchamiając Komenda ubuntu -c .

    Na przykład, aby uruchomić apt-get moo komenda, która pokazuje pisankę na Ubuntu, uruchomisz następujące polecenie:

    Ubuntu -c apt-get moo